Seagate unveils three 10TB, helium-based 7200 RPM hard drives for the consumer market, with prices starting at $460
Our recent interview with Seagate's CTO, Mark Re, gave us an idea about of the future of the hard drive market. As late as Q1 2016, Seagate had considered helium-based drives suitable for high-end applications only.

Seagate's move takes helium-filled drives — which the company told AnandTech it still classified as high-end-only as late as Q1 2016 — and pushes three 10TB 7200 RPM models into retail at $460 and up. The timing matters because consumer SSD and hard drive prices were nearing parity at the end of 2015, leaving spinning disks little room to compete except on raw dollars-per-terabyte.
The announcement also sets up the capacity arms race that defined the following decade: within three years Seagate and Western Digital would split over next-generation recording methods, with Seagate backing HAMR and WD choosing MAMR (rival heat- and microwave-assisted recording paths). Bringing helium to consumers is an early step in stretching each platform's density ceiling.
